SHAMELESS requires a certain Elizabethan dramatic suspension of disbelief. For how else to explain Frank Gallagher's (William Macy) CrossFit perfect physique, his beautiful longhair, his electric facility with language, his ceaseless virility? He is supposed to be a swindling, abusive middle-age alcoholic. It makes no sense unless Frank Gallagher is actually the Earl of Oxford slumming on the Southside of Chicago. A real-life Frank Gallagher would be bloated, boring, impotent, with a fatty liver and delirious with alcohol-induced psychosis. Nonetheless the show works, and works well.
